Profile
Produces lithium carbonate, hydroxide and chloride for batteries and industrial uses, plus bromine derivatives and specialized lithium products for fire safety, pharmaceuticals, electronics and oilfields. Supply depends on brine resources, mining and processing joint ventures, and conversion plants, while lithium prices strongly shape Energy Storage results.
Extracts and converts lithium into carbonate, hydroxide and chloride for electric-vehicle and grid-storage batteries, electronics, greases and specialty glass. Energy Storage combines brine operations with interests in Western Australian hard-rock mines and a global conversion network.
Specialties supplies bromine derivatives and specialized lithium products for fire safety, pharmaceuticals, oilfield uses, electronics and other industrial applications. Retained Performance Catalyst Solutions makes organometallic co-catalysts and curing agents after the sale of control over Ketjen's refining-catalyst business.
Execution centers on resource integration, process chemistry, customer qualification and reliable delivery across the Americas, Asia, Europe and the Middle East. Brominated fire-safety products face regulatory scrutiny; Energy Storage results remain strongly tied to volatile lithium prices, and key feedstock comes through brine rights and mining joint ventures.

Dividends
Raised for 31 straight years — most recently to $0.405 from $0.40 in Sep 2024. To collect a payout, hold shares through the close before the ex-date.
